//<a id=”A1″ runat=”server” href=”~/Popup/Page.aspx” title=”Search”
// rel=”gb_page_center[550, 300]“> Search</a>
//ScriptManager.RegisterStartupScript(this.Page, GetType(), “MyScript12″, “window.open(‘Page.aspx’,'Page’,'toolbar=no,menubar=no,scrollbars=yes,resizable=no,width=’+screen.width+’,height=’+screen.height+’,top=0,left=0,fullscreen=yes’);”, true);
ScriptManager.RegisterStartupScript(this.Page, GetType(), “Pagetitle”, “GB_showCenter(‘title’,’../foldername/Page.aspx’,550,850);”, true);
or
string url = “Pagename.aspx?id=” + Session["id"];
ScriptManager.RegisterStartupScript(Page, GetType(), “MyWindow”, “window.open(‘” + url + “‘,null,’toolbar=no,menubar=no,scrollbars=yes,resizable=no,width=900px,height=600px,top=25,left=25′);”, true);
<asp:TemplateField HeaderText=”Name” HeaderStyle-HorizontalAlign=”Left”>
<ItemStyle HorizontalAlign=”Left” />
<ItemTemplate>
<asp:LinkButton ID=”lnkname” runat=”server” Text=’<%# Eval(“name”) %>’ CommandArgument=’<%#Eval(“m_ID”) + “,” + Eval(“l_ID”) + “,” + Eval(“city”)+”,”+Eval(“local”)%>’ OnClick=”lnkname_Click”></asp:LinkButton>
</ItemTemplate>
</asp:TemplateField>
protected void lnkname_Click(object sender, EventArgs e)
{
LinkButton btn = (LinkButton)sender;
string[] CommandArgument = btn.CommandArgument.Split(‘,’);
Session["mid"] = CommandArgument[0];
Session["lid"] = CommandArgument[1];
Session["city"] = CommandArgument[2];
Session["local"] = CommandArgument[3];
string str = “../Popup/Display.aspx”;
ScriptManager.RegisterStartupScript(Page, GetType(), “MyScript”, “window.open(‘” + str + “‘,null,’toolbar=no,menubar=no,scrollbars=yes,resizable=no,width=800px,height=600px,top=25,left=25′);”, true);
}
<html>
<head runat=”server”>
<script type=”text/javascript”>
var GB_ROOT_DIR = “./../greybox/”;
</script>
<script src=”../greybox/AJS.js” type=”text/javascript”></script>
<script src=”../greybox/gb_scripts.js” type=”text/javascript”></script>
<script src=”../greybox/AJS_fx.js” type=”text/javascript”></script>
<link href=”../greybox/gb_styles.css” rel=”stylesheet” type=”text/css” />
Greybox contains:
AJS.js
AJS_fx.js